A. Lift Kits and Suspension Upgrades
One of the most popular and impactful modifications for any Toyota pickup is a lift kit. These upgrades not only enhance the truck’s aggressive stance but also provide crucial functional benefits, especially for off-road enthusiasts.
There are generally two main types of lifts: body lifts and suspension lifts. Body lifts raise the truck’s body from the frame using spacers, primarily for aesthetics and fitting larger tires without changing the suspension geometry. Suspension lifts, on the other hand, involve replacing or modifying suspension components like springs, shocks, and control arms to increase ground clearance and wheel travel.
The benefits are clear: increased ground clearance allows you to navigate rougher terrain without scraping the undercarriage, while a more aggressive aesthetic appeals to many owners. However, based on my experience, choosing the right lift involves balancing aesthetics with practicality. A poorly chosen lift can negatively impact ride quality, handling, and even fuel economy. Always consider how your truck will be used most often before committing to a specific lift height or type.
B. Wheels and Tires
Complementing a lift kit, or even as a standalone upgrade, custom wheels and tires drastically alter the look and capability of your Toyota pickup. This is where form truly meets function.
The choice of wheels should align with your truck’s overall style and purpose. For off-road builds, durable, strong wheels that can withstand impacts are crucial, often paired with beadlock-capable designs. For street trucks, lighter, more stylized alloy wheels might be preferred. The finish, color, and design of your wheels contribute significantly to your truck’s visual identity.
Tires are equally critical, if not more so, than wheels. All-terrain (A/T) tires offer a good balance for daily driving and occasional off-roading, while mud-terrain (M/T) tires provide maximum grip in extreme dirt, mud, and rock conditions, albeit with more road noise and faster wear. Pro tips from us include always paying attention to proper sizing and offset. Incorrect tire and wheel dimensions can cause rubbing issues, put undue stress on suspension components, and even affect your speedometer calibration.
C. Custom Paint and Wraps
To truly personalize your custom Toyota pickup, a unique finish is essential. This can range from a full custom paint job to a protective vinyl wrap, each offering distinct advantages.
Custom paint jobs allow for an almost infinite array of colors, finishes, and artistic designs. You can opt for a classic solid color, a multi-stage metallic, a vibrant candy paint, or even intricate airbrushing. The quality of a paint job is directly related to the preparation work underneath. Investing in professional prep work is crucial for a lasting, showroom-quality finish that won’t chip or peel prematurely.
Alternatively, vinyl wraps offer a more temporary, yet highly customizable, solution. They come in a vast range of colors, textures (matte, satin, gloss, carbon fiber), and patterns. Wraps also provide an extra layer of protection for your original paint, and they can be removed relatively easily if you want to change the look or return to stock. This flexibility makes them a popular choice for those who like to frequently update their truck’s appearance.
D. Body Armor and Protection
For custom Toyota pickups destined for the trails, body armor is a non-negotiable upgrade. These components protect vital parts of your truck from the rigors of off-road driving.
Heavy-duty front and rear bumpers replace the weaker factory units, providing better approach and departure angles, mounting points for winches and recovery gear, and superior protection against impacts. Rock sliders, mounted along the rocker panels, prevent damage to the sides of your truck when navigating over large obstacles. Skid plates protect the engine, transmission, transfer case, and fuel tank from rocks and debris.
Beyond their functional benefits, body armor adds a rugged, purposeful aesthetic to your custom Toyota pickup. It signifies that your truck is ready for anything, visually enhancing its capability and toughness.
E. Lighting Upgrades
Enhanced lighting is both a safety feature and a significant aesthetic upgrade for a custom Toyota pickup. Factory lighting is often adequate for standard use, but for off-roading or improved visibility, aftermarket solutions are essential.
LED light bars, mounted on the roof, bumper, or grille, provide immense illumination for nighttime trail driving or remote work. Auxiliary fog lights improve visibility in adverse weather conditions, while ditch lights illuminate the sides of your vehicle, crucial for spotting obstacles off-road. Even upgrading your headlights to brighter LED or HID units can dramatically improve nighttime driving safety.
A common mistake to avoid is overlooking wiring quality. Poorly installed wiring can lead to electrical issues, shorts, or even fire hazards. Always ensure that any lighting upgrades are professionally installed with proper relays, fuses, and waterproof connections to guarantee reliability and safety.
F. Bed Modifications
The bed of a Toyota pickup is its primary utility space, and numerous modifications can enhance its functionality, security, and versatility. These upgrades can make your truck more adaptable to your lifestyle.
Bed liners, whether spray-in or drop-in, protect the bed from scratches, dents, and corrosion, preserving its longevity. Tonneau covers, available in soft, hard, roll-up, or folding designs, secure your cargo from theft and the elements, while also improving aerodynamics. Bed racks and roof racks provide additional storage capacity for gear, kayaks, bikes, or even rooftop tents, turning your truck into an adventure mobile.
For the ultimate utility, some owners opt for custom bed campers or service bodies, transforming their pickup into a mobile living space or a highly organized workspace. These modifications allow your custom Toyota pickup to truly serve multiple roles, adapting to everything from weekend camping trips to demanding job sites.

A. Engine Tuning and Swaps
Boosting engine performance is a common goal for custom Toyota pickup owners. This can range from subtle tweaks to dramatic overhauls.
Engine tuning, often through an ECU remapping or a performance tuner, optimizes fuel delivery and ignition timing to extract more horsepower and torque from your existing engine. Forced induction, such as adding a turbocharger or supercharger, offers a more significant power boost by cramming more air into the engine. These modifications can transform a sluggish truck into a potent performer.
For the most ambitious projects, an engine swap might be considered. This involves replacing the original engine with a more powerful unit, perhaps a larger V8 into an older Tacoma or Hilux. Pro tips include always researching legal implications and emissions standards before an engine swap, as these can vary widely by region and can be complex to navigate. This is a highly complex and costly modification, often requiring extensive fabrication and electronic integration.
B. Exhaust Systems
An aftermarket exhaust system is one of the easiest ways to improve both the sound and, to a lesser extent, the performance of your custom Toyota pickup. It’s an upgrade that offers immediate sensory gratification.
Performance exhaust systems are designed with larger diameter piping and less restrictive mufflers, allowing exhaust gases to flow more freely. This can lead to a slight increase in horsepower and torque, but the most noticeable benefit is often a deeper, more aggressive engine note. Materials like stainless steel are preferred for their durability and resistance to corrosion, ensuring your exhaust system lasts as long as your truck.
Choosing the right exhaust depends on your preference for sound volume and tone. Some prefer a subtle rumble, while others crave a roaring beast. Always check local noise ordinances before installing an excessively loud exhaust.
C. Braking System Enhancements
With increased power, larger tires, and often heavier components, upgrading your custom Toyota pickup’s braking system becomes crucial for safety and confidence. Stopping power is just as important as going power.
Performance braking systems typically involve larger rotors, more powerful multi-piston calipers, and high-performance brake pads. These components offer increased heat resistance and greater clamping force, resulting in shorter stopping distances and improved fade resistance under heavy use. Stainless steel braided brake lines can also provide a firmer, more consistent pedal feel by reducing line expansion.
Common mistakes to avoid are neglecting brake upgrades when increasing power or tire size. Adequate braking is paramount for safety, especially when towing or driving aggressively. This is one area where cutting corners is never advisable.
D. Drivetrain Upgrades
For custom Toyota pickups that will see serious off-road action, reinforcing and optimizing the drivetrain is essential. These components transfer power from the engine to the wheels and must withstand extreme forces.
Upgrading to stronger axle shafts, heavy-duty differentials, and lower gear ratios can improve traction and durability. Lockers, which force both wheels on an axle to spin at the same speed, are critical for maintaining momentum over challenging obstacles where one wheel might lose traction. Upgrading the transfer case to a more robust unit or one with lower crawl ratios further enhances off-road capability.
These drivetrain modifications are often complex and expensive but are absolutely necessary for extreme off-road builds. They ensure that your custom Toyota pickup can effectively put its power to the ground in the most demanding environments.

A. Budgeting
Customization can be an expensive endeavor, and setting realistic financial expectations from the outset is vital. It’s easy for costs to spiral out of control if you don’t have a clear budget.
Account for not just the parts themselves, but also labor costs if you’re not doing the work yourself. Don’t forget to factor in unexpected issues that might arise, especially when working on older vehicles. A good rule of thumb is to allocate an additional 10-20% of your budget for unforeseen expenses. Prioritizing your modifications based on your budget will help you achieve your goals without breaking the bank.
B. Purpose and Vision
What do you want your custom Toyota pickup to be? Defining its primary purpose and having a clear vision is the foundation of a successful build.
Will it be a daily driver, an extreme off-road rig, a show truck, a workhorse, or a combination? Your purpose will dictate every modification choice, from tire type to suspension setup to interior features. Create a cohesive design plan; a truck with conflicting modifications (e.g., a massive lift with low-profile street tires) often looks disjointed and performs poorly. Visualize the final product and work backward from there.
C. Legality and Regulations
Ignorance of the law is no excuse, especially when it comes to vehicle modifications. Legal restrictions vary significantly by state, province, or country, and can impact your custom Toyota pickup.
Common mistakes to avoid are ignoring local regulations regarding lift height, tire protrusion, emissions standards, and lighting. Some modifications, like certain engine swaps, might require special inspections or certifications. Always check your local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) or equivalent agency’s guidelines. Also, inform your insurance provider about significant modifications, as they might affect your policy or coverage in the event of an accident.

Maintaining Your Custom Toyota Pickup
A custom truck requires specialized care to keep it running optimally and looking its best. Modifications can alter maintenance schedules and introduce new considerations.
Regular inspections are paramount. Pay close attention to aftermarket components, checking for wear, loose bolts, or signs of stress. Lifted trucks, for instance, often require more frequent inspection of suspension components, driveline angles, and steering linkages.
Specialized maintenance for aftermarket parts is also crucial. Performance brakes might require specific bleeding procedures, and aftermarket air filters might need different cleaning intervals.
